Arabian Center is hosting a Ramadan Souk at the mall until 19 March 2026. The activation takes over a dedicated wing of the mall, turning it into a market-style space built around the values of togetherness, generosity, and tradition that mark the Holy Month. The space draws on the look and feel of a traditional Arabian souk, with market-style stalls, artisan displays, and hands-on cultural activities. The décor uses warm lighting and heritage-inspired design to create a setting where families and friends can come together. Sixth edition to take place from 26–28 January 2027 at Dubai World Trade Centre DXB LIVE, the event management and experiential agency of Dubai World Trade Centre, has announced that the sixth edition of World of Coffee Dubai will take place from 26 to 28 January 2027 at Dubai World Trade Centre. DXB LIVE organises the exhibition in partnership with the Specialty Coffee Association. The announcement comes after the fifth edition posted its strongest results to date. EL&N London, the café and lifestyle brand known for its design-led interiors and distinct dining offer, is expanding its UAE presence with two new openings in Abu Dhabi. The brand will open an EL&N Deli & Bakery at Reem Mall and a full EL&N London café and lifestyle site at Marina Mall, adding to its existing footprint across the country. The brand has built a following across the UAE through its considered aesthetic, specialty coffee, and food menu. CHI-KA Dubai will host an artist talk with Todo Takanao, a Japanese ceramicist and architectural designer, on Saturday, 21 February, from 4:00 PM to 5:00 PM. The session gives guests direct access to the thinking behind Takanao’s practice. Takanao works at the point where traditional ceramic techniques meet contemporary design. His pieces span functional objects, sculptural form, and spatial thinking. His work pays close attention to material, proportion, and how objects relate to the spaces around them, with roots in both Japanese aesthetics and architectural discipline.
